Transaction 7510cfb29b223c110ba4e5d520c67838cb574d0a4b5501d4a47ec5a2938da0fb

3 Input
2 Outputs
  • 7510cfb29b223c110ba4e5d520c67838cb574d0a4b5501d4a47ec5a2938da0fb:0
  • value  2303369
    address  1ND16oE4UAsxffRgik5YvWDbXsuRhVBcwf
  • 7510cfb29b223c110ba4e5d520c67838cb574d0a4b5501d4a47ec5a2938da0fb:1
  • value  48707209
    address  1JXJUDggTA5jMXBdPBz3r86mam3CkWWoTx